James Edward Walls, Sr., "Sonny", 92
CLAYTON - James Edward Walls, Sr., "Sonny" passed away peacefully at his home on Thursday, September 24, 2020.
Jim was born on September 15, 1928 in Smyrna, Delaware to the late Samuel and Florence (Solloway) Walls.
He married his sweetheart, Betty Shane, on September 15, 1947. They had four children, and the family of six shared many wonderful memories together. Jim was Betty's devoted caregiver when her health was failing in her later years. They were married 48 years at the time of her passing.
Jim was a hard worker all his life. He was born into a family of farmers, and he enjoyed working with his father on various farms as he grew up. When he was a young adult, his father decided to give up farming and Jim began to look for a new career. He worked a few different jobs in Smyrna until he was hired as a mechanic with Ennis & Deakyne in 1954. This job changed his life. He learned his trade there, and he began to dream about opening his own business.
In 1962, he got a business license and, with Betty's help, started selling auto parts from his home. Two years later, he left Ennis & Deakyne to devote all his time to running his business. The business grew, and he began selling used cars too. Betty worked in the office, and the kids all had jobs there at one time or another. Jim successfully ran his business, Route 300 Cars & Auto Parts, for over 50 years, until he retired at age 89. Cars were Jim's passion, and driving was one of his favorite pastimes. He loved being behind the wheel, and he knew every back road in the tri-state area. Both he and Betty enjoyed nature. They loved to drive around looking for deer, and they went through many bags of sugar each summer feeding the hummingbirds in their yard. They were wonderful role models for finding joy in the simple things in life.
